WebSep 29, 2024 · This year, the Arctic sea ice reached its 2024 minimum on Sept. 16, which scientists from the US National Snow and Ice Data Center (NSIDC) calculated as being the 12th lowest on record. The NSIDC outlined how “In the 43-year-satellite record, 15 of the lowest minimums have all occurred in the last 15 years.”. The signs are not looking good.
